flu*_*ter 3 firebase flutter google-cloud-firestore
上下文:在前端,用户可以输入可用的删除日期。这是我添加日期的方式:
Firestore.instance.collection('availableDates').add({
'availableDates':date});
Run Code Online (Sandbox Code Playgroud)
但我还需要document从 acollection中删除a in Firestore。我不知道documentid,但我知道value唯一的字段。如果我知道文档中的字段值,我将如何删除文档。这是firestore的屏幕截图:
您可以先获取文档,然后再删除文档。例如:
var collection = FirebaseFirestore.instance.collection('countries');
var snapshot = await collection.where('city', isEqualTo: 'CA').get();
await snapshot.docs.first.reference.delete();
Run Code Online (Sandbox Code Playgroud)
| 归档时间: |
|
| 查看次数: |
1862 次 |
| 最近记录: |